Windows Live Mail Cannot Delete Message
Delete Emails Stuck in the Windows Live Mail Outbox Click Work offline in the toolbar. ... Open the Outbox folder. ... Click on the message you want to delete and keep the mouse button pressed. Holding down the Ctrl key as well, drag the message to the Drafts folder for an account or Storage folders. |
